Here are some key points to consider about media compression:
- Efficiency: Compressed media files take up less storage space, making it easier to manage large libraries of content.
- Speed: Smaller file sizes lead to faster loading times, enhancing user experience on websites and apps.
- Quality: Advanced compression algorithms maintain high quality while reducing file size, ensuring that your media looks and sounds great.
- Accessibility: Compressed files are easier to share and distribute, reaching a wider audience with less bandwidth consumption.
